Michal Danka
Sweden
Michal Danka is a Swedish professional poker player who won a WSOP Online bracelet in 2025 for $115,102 and has total live and online earnings exceeding $163,000. He first gained attention with a fourth-place finish in the FPS Deauville High Roller and later made deep runs in the WSOP Main Event.
Early Career and Live Debut
Michal Danka, born in 1993 (age 23 in 2017), is a Swedish poker player from Stockholm who transitioned from online poker to live tournaments in 2016. His first notable live result came at the France Poker Series (FPS) Deauville, where he finished fourth in the €2,000 High Roller for nearly €20,000. In 2017, he played his first WSOP Main Event, entering on Day 1a and building his stack to 67,000 chips early. According to reports, he increased his stack by 50% to 100,000 in the first period of Day 2 but was ultimately eliminated in a set-over-set pot worth 300,000 chips. He also participated in the 2017 WSOP Main Event alongside other Swedish players, though he did not cash.
WSOP [Online Bracelet](/term/online-bracelet) Win
Danka's biggest career achievement came on September 21, 2025, when he won a WSOP Online event (likely WSOP Online #27: $1,050 Mystery Bounty Pot-Limit Omaha, based on the schedule) for $115,102, defeating a field of 1,064 entries. This victory earned him his first WSOP bracelet and remains his largest single cash.
Recent Online Performance (2025–2026)
Danka has consistently cashed in online tournaments, particularly in WSOP Online Super Circuit and online poker events. Key results from early 2026 include:
- March 24, 2026: 15th place in WSOP Online Super Circuit #14: $2,500 Pot-Limit Omaha Championship for $13,481.
- March 29, 2026: 210th in WSOP Online Super Circuit #17: $525 Series Saver Turbo Bounty NLH for $1,883.
- March 1, 2026: 58th in online poker GGMasters $150, $1M GTD for $1,430; also 155th in WSOP Online Super Circuit #5: $525 Mystery Millions for $1,833.
- Other cashes: $797 in WSOP Online #22: $400 COLOSSUS (March 16, 2026), $612 in GGMasters (March 9, 2026), and multiple smaller results.
As of March 2026, his total tracked earnings reached $163,731 according to WSOP.com, with 14 cashes across WSOP brands.
